Graveler

Graveler in Pokémon Emerald Rogue

#075 · Rock / Ground · see locations below

RockGround

Abilities

Rock Head, Sturdy, Sand Veil (hidden)

Base stats

HP55
Attack95
Defense115
Sp. Attack45
Sp. Defense45
Speed35
Total390

Compared with the official games

Its stats, type and abilities match the official games — this hack leaves them alone. Its level-up moves and TM list may still differ; those are listed above.

Other changes in this hack

  • Tutor moves: Block, Body Press, Body Slam, Brick Break, Bulldoze, Curse, Dig, Double-Edge, Dynamic Punch, Earth Power, Earthquake, Endure, Facade, Fire Blast, Fire Punch, Flail, Flamethrower, Fling, Focus Blast, Focus Punch, Gyro Ball, Hammer Arm, Hard Press, Heavy Slam, Hidden Power, High Horsepower, Iron Defense, Iron Head, Mega Punch, Metronome, Mud Shot, Mud-Slap, Protect, Rest, Rock Blast, Rock Slide, Rock Tomb, Sandstorm, Scary Face, Sleep Talk, Smack Down, Stealth Rock, Stomping Tantrum, Stone Edge, Substitute, Sucker Punch, Sunny Day, Take Down, Tera Blast, ThunderPunch, Wide Guard
  • Competitive set (Gen 6 ZU): Stealth Rock / Stone Edge / Earthquake / Sucker Punch, Sturdy, Weakness Policy, Adamant

Where to find Graveler

Not found in the wild — evolve or trade for it.
